Understanding PFAS and Their Impact on Drinking Water
PFAS are a large group of synthetic chemicals widely used in industrial processes and consumer products such as nonstick cookware, stain-resistant fabrics, food packaging, and firefighting foams. Because of their resistance to heat, oil, and water, PFAS have been extensively manufactured and used for decades. Unfortunately, that same durability makes them highly persistent in the environment and difficult to remove once they enter groundwater or surface water sources. Scientific research has linked certain PFAS compounds to potential health effects, including immune system impacts, thyroid disruption, developmental concerns, and increased risk of some cancers. Proven Technologies for PFAS Removal
Several established water treatment technologies are effective at reducing PFAS concentrations, and selecting the right one depends on your home’s water chemistry and usage needs. One of the most widely used methods is granular activated carbon (GAC), which adsorbs PFAS molecules onto a highly porous carbon surface as water flows through the filter. GAC is particularly effective for many long-chain PFAS compounds and is commonly used in both municipal and residential systems. Ion exchange (IX) technology is another strong option, using specialized resin beads that attract and capture PFAS ions while releasing harmless ions in exchange. IX systems can target a broad range of PFAS types and are valued for their efficiency and compact design.
Reverse osmosis (RO) is considered one of the most comprehensive solutions for PFAS reduction at a point of use. RO systems push water through a semi-permeable membrane that physically blocks many dissolved contaminants, including PFAS, from passing through. What to Expect from a Whole-House PFAS Filtration System
A whole-house PFAS removal system is typically installed at the point where water enters your home, known as the point of entry. This configuration ensures that every faucet, shower, washing machine, and appliance receives treated water. Homeowners benefit from comprehensive protection, meaning PFAS levels are reduced not just in drinking water but also in water used for bathing and cooking. These systems are carefully sized based on household water consumption, plumbing layout, and the specific PFAS concentration identified through testing. Professional installation ensures optimal flow rates and compliance with local plumbing codes in Aurora.
Ongoing maintenance is an important part of maintaining system effectiveness over time. Carbon media and ion exchange resins have a finite capacity and must be replaced or regenerated according to manufacturer guidelines. Regular system inspections and periodic water testing help confirm that PFAS levels remain below recommended thresholds. Important Considerations Before Installing a PFAS System
Before selecting any PFAS treatment solution, it is critical to obtain accurate and up-to-date water testing results. Understanding which PFAS compounds are present, and in what concentrations, allows water treatment professionals to design a system tailored to your needs. Water chemistry factors such as pH, hardness, and competing contaminants can influence which filtration technology performs best.
